
Why Do Singapore Companies Avoid Double Taxation? Revealing Its Unique Advantages

Why Doesn't Singapore's Corporate Income Tax Fear Double Taxation? Exploring Its Unique Advantages in the International Tax System
Double taxation has long been a problem in the international tax system. It refers to the situation where the same income is taxed by two or more countries. For multinational companies, this inevitably increases operating costs and reduces profit margins. However, Singapore, a globally renowned financial and business hub, has performed well in this area. Its corporate income tax system largely avoids the issue of double taxation. So why doesn't Singapore's corporate income tax fear double taxation? What unique mechanisms and advantages lie behind it?
First, Singapore has signed Double Taxation Agreements DTAs with many countries around the world. According to data from the Inland Revenue Authority of Singapore IRAS, as of 2025, Singapore has signed bilateral tax agreements with more than 80 countries and regions. The core purpose of these agreements is to avoid double taxation on the same income and to provide clear tax rules for cross-border transactions. For example, in November 2025, Singapore signed a new tax agreement with India, further clarifying the tax treatment for companies operating in each other's countries. The agreement specifically targets cross-border payments such as dividends, interest, and royalties, and sets lower withholding tax rates, effectively reducing the tax burden on businesses.
Second, Singapore adopts a territorial taxation system, which means it only taxes income earned within Singapore, while not taxing income earned abroad. This system greatly reduces the tax risks that companies face when operating overseas. Take DBS Bank, a leading technology company in Singapore, as an example. Its major operations are spread across Southeast Asia and other parts of the world. However, due to Singapore's territorial taxation system, as long as the income is not sourced from Singapore, it does not need to pay corporate income tax. This policy has attracted many international companies to establish their headquarters or regional headquarters in Singapore.
